The website is the main source of information on the University for current students and employees, prospective students, employees and visitors, and for those who evaluate and rank institutions of higher education. Reflecting the multicultural character of UBB, the main site of the University is conducted in four languages (Romanian, Hungarian, German and English) to the extent of available resources. This site has been created and maintained by the Communications Centre
The main page contains links to the main sections of the site and also quick links to pages inside. In order to promote all the activities of the University, quick links are changed periodically. The nine main sections of the UBB website are as follows:
The Section About UBB contains general information about the University: mission, organization, strategies, regulations and news. |
The Section Admission is intended for young people of all ages who wish to study at the Babeş-Bolyai University. |
The Section Structure contains links to the website pages of faculties and other units within the UBB. |
The Section Academic Programmes features study programmes and courses offered by the University. |
The Section Research contains the site of the Department of Research and Programmes Management under the Council of Scientific Research and the prorectorate responsible for Research. |
The Section Students provides useful information to current UBB students. |
The Section International Relations is the site of the Centre for International Cooperation under the prorectorate responsible for Internationalisation. |
The Section International Students is meant to attract foreign students at UBB. |
The Section Community (comunitate.ubbcluj.ro), created in 2009, is mainly designated for parties outside the university (companies, alumni etc.) and promotes services offered by UBB. |
